But regarding your question, it depends if you can reformulate it in a proper manner (e.g. if you use parfor loop). You first need Parallel Computing Toolbox installed, and as a starting point you can try something like this:
myPool = parpool('local', 2); % should be configured according to your machine
parfor i = 1:N
% do my work
end
delete(myPool); % delete this pool

Parallel Computing Toolbox would not be effective for the code that was outlined in that question. The code would have to be rewritten to parallize, to avoid accessing the main variable in two different index patterns (prohibitted for parfor), which is something that could be done for the two outer loops. But by the time you get to the (now rewritten) inner loop, there is too little work to make using parfor cost effective.
